Rosemary Decker

Rosemary Decker, 71, of Pumpkin Hollow Road South in Copake, N.Y., died on Monday at the Great Barrington Rehabilitation and Nursing Center. Born on in the Bronx, N.Y. on June 8, 1934, daughter of Ralph and Florence Friedel Saracione, Mrs. Decker had previously been employed as a waitress at the Dutch Treat in Craryville, N.Y. and also at the Sunrise Diner and J.W.'s Steakhouse, both in Sheffield. She leaves her husband, James W. Decker of Copake; two daughters, Dore Ramos of Churchtown, N.Y., and Peggy Kimpel of Georgia; two sons, Valentine Wadman of Hillsdale, N.Y. and Michael Wadman of Copake Falls, N.Y.; a sister, Florence Belcher of Pittsfield; two stepchildren; 8 grandchildren; 7 step-grandchildren, and 4 great-great-grandchildren. FUNERAL NOTICE -- Services for Rosemary Decker, who died Monday, April 24, 2006, will be held on Friday, April 28, at 10:30 a.m. from PECK AND PECK FUNERAL HOME, 8063 Route 22, Copake, N.Y., with the Rev. Joseph Falletta officiating. Friends are invited and may call at the funeral home on Thursday, April 27, from 5 to 7 p.m. Interment will be in the West Copake Cemetery. Memorial contributions may be made to the Copake Memorial Park, P.O. Box 660, Copake, N.Y., 12516. To send an online condolence, please visit www.peckandpeck.net.
